But how ?

1. The Physical devices must be provided both sensory(to sense) as well as actuation(to control) capabilities.[Embedded Computing devices,Microsensors, RFID etc]

2. You need to give them a unique Identity.That can be facilitated by IP addressing but the limited address space for IPv4 requires us to use IPv6 to address so many devices.

What is an IP Address ?

IP Address is a numeral assigned to a device(Computer,Printer,Mobile) within a computer network and it helps to identify where that device is while communication.

3. The devices must be capable to connect to the Internet.[Use of low power embedded wireless radios,WIFI etc. can be used]

There is a term 'Panopticon' which refers to a building where a single watchman gets to observe the inmates of that building and those inmates are not even aware of it.

This might happen to us as well. Privacy खल्लास !
